What is is Radiant Barrier Insulation??


This type of insulation is a material that reflects energy meant to minimize the transfer of heat in structures, especially in roof spaces. It typically includes a reflective item, including a foil material, that is installed on the bottom of the ceiling or above the insulation. The key purpose of this insulation remains to deflect heat radiation from living spaces, creating a pleasant indoor climate during the hot summer months.


In Houston, when temperatures can soar, radiant barrier insulation becomes particularly helpful. It operates by deflecting the heat from the sun rather than taking it in, leading to notably reduce the heat level in your loft. This aids in minimize the strain on your AC system, leading to reduced electrical expenses and improved efficiency in energy use for your dwelling. A lot of homeowners in Houston opt for radiant barriers to enhance other types of insulation, including blown-in or foam barriers.


By integrating radiant barrier insulation into your ceiling, you can improve the overall functionality of your insulation system. It serves as a key element that works in combination with various insulation methods, which ensures your residence is cool and inviting regardless of the intense high temperatures in Texas externally. By means of proper installation from skilled insulation experts in Houston, radiant barriers can be a smart decision for sustainable savings on energy.

Contrasting Reflective Barriers to Other Insulation Types


Reflective barriers provides unique advantages when compared to conventional insulating materials such as fiberglass as well as cellulose insulation. Whereas standard insulation works mainly by slowing down thermal transfer through conduction and convection, radiant barriers function by bouncing back radiant energy away from living spaces. This means in the sweltering Houston weather, radiant barriers prove to be particularly effective at keeping attic temperatures more comfortable, lessening the thermal energy entering enters the house. This is a major benefit to house owners looking to decreasing cooling costs in the hot sweltering summer months.


Conversely, comparison, fiberglass as well as cellulose are designed to developed to retain air, which assists in maintaining insulation from thermal transfer but doesn't reflect thermal energy. These materials can be effective as part of a comprehensive insulation strategy, but they can reduce its effectiveness if they are are compressed and moist. In high humidity, often found frequently in Houston, cellulose may even absorb water which could lose their insulating properties. Therefore, although conventional insulations play a vital role, these options might necessitate further measures to attain maximum efficiency in energy use.


Additionally, the installation installation process of radiant barriers is typically easier compared to the blown-in and foam insulation options. These barriers may often be installed straight within the attic on top of current insulation, allowing for a significant enhancement without extensive extensive remodeling. Such an approach saves homeowners time and time and money on insulation installation in Houston area. When considering residential insulation options, radiant barriers present a compelling choice for those looking for effective as well as effective control over temperatures within one's homes.


Setup Process of Radiant Barrier


The setup of a reflective insulation contractor Houston TX involves numerous crucial stages to ensure maximum effectiveness in Houston attics. To start, the area must be adequately prepared by clearing the attic space, taking out any existing insulation if necessary, and confirming that there are no leaks or obstructions. This organization is crucial as it allows for a clean working environment and maximizes the performance of the reflective insulation.


Afterward, the radiant barrier material, typically a reflective foil, is unrolled and thoughtfully placed on the roof rafters or under the roof decking. It's crucial to install the barrier with the glossy side facing the attic space to successfully reflect heat away from occupied rooms. In some cases, fastening the barrier with staples or a sticky substance can keep it in place, ensuring that it remains working over time.


To wrap up, it is necessary to examine the setup for any spaces or areas where the barrier may not be adequately secured. Effective sealing will prevent heat leakage and improve energy efficiency. Once the mounting is done, homeowners can benefit from a less hot attic and improved energy savings, making it a valuable investment in their home insulation strategy.
